The voice of the Balm Valley Authority, host, narrator, creek-side philosopher, and keeper of the woolly worm oracle.

The Operator isn't a DJ, a DJ plays records. The Operator receives transmissions. The voice is never named, never explained, never removed from the creek-side setting. It doesn't need an identity, it has a location. And it's always somewhere near water.
